LTT has a set menu for dinner and everyone gets the same feast:
Warm rolls to start
You can't go wrong with warm fluffy carbs!
Followed by our salad course:
Declaration Salad: Tossed Mixed Greens with House-made Dressing
Then the goodies arrived:
Patriot's Platter: Roasted Turkey Breast, Pot Roast, and Carved Pork Roast with Mashed Potatoes, Seasonal Vegetables, Herb Stuffing, and House-made Macaroni and Cheese.
Wow so much goodness. Let's get a close-up of the meats. The stuffing was underneath:
Everything was quite tasty and very filling!
Here are the sides, plenty for the 3 of us to share:
So much carb-y goodness I dont' know where to start! Think the mashed potatoes were my favorite part of the entree.
After we were stuffed full with the savories, we were presented with this glorious concoction:
Oooey Gooey Toffee Cake
Vanilla Cake with Gooey Toffee Filling, Caramel Sauce, and Vanilla Ice Cream
This was fantastic! The last time we were here we had the Johnny Appleseed cake which was pretty good as well but I'm glad they now offer this with the platter as it is so much better!

We had a fun time being able to park hop so quickly and I didn't have to keep track of where everyone was or send out a bunch of reminders, lol. Photopass Day in all honesty wasn't a big deal. The rare characters had huge lines, and so you really were mainly looking for some magic shots throughout the parks. It was a big deal if you did not already have a photopass package or memory maker as it entitles you to get the pictures you took that day for free. So that is a nice perk for people who don't have APs.
